It is commonly used to stream data as media files across devices. Universal Plug and Play (UPnP) is a standard network protocol that allows devices with UPnP support to connect with each others. Select (Search for Media Servers) under (Photo), (Music) or (Video). Use this feature if no DLNA Media Server is detected when the PS3™ system is turned on. You can initiate a search for DLNA Media Servers on the same network. Searching for DLNA Media Servers manually You may be required to connect the system (CECH-4200 series or later) using an HDMI cable to play video content.Also, even if the files can be played on the PS3™ system, it might not be possible to play the files on other devices. In some cases, these files cannot be played on the PS3™ system. File names for data that is stored on servers that are not compliant with DLNA may have an asterisk appended to the file name.You cannot play copyright-protected content.Depending on the DLNA Media Server, some files may not be playable or operations that can be performed during playback may be restricted.The folder names that are displayed vary depending on the DLNA Media Server.The DLNA Media Server icon is only displayed when is enabled under (Settings) > (Network Settings).When the method of allocating IP addresses has been changed from AutoIP to DHCP under the settings for the network environment, perform another search for servers under (Search for Media Servers).For details on network settings, see (Settings) > (Network Settings) > in this guide. When using a Microsoft Windows personal computer as a DLNA Media ServerĪ Microsoft Windows personal computer can be used as a DLNA Media Server by using Windows Media Player 11 functions. For details, refer to the instructions supplied with the device. The setup method varies depending on the connected device. When using an AV device as a DLNA Media ServerĮnable the DLNA Media Server function of the connected device to make its content available for shared access.
